How the Indian Diaspora Rewrites the Nation’s Story
They departed with dreams tucked into suitcases and India etched into their hearts.
Decades later, they return not merely with wealth, but with ideas, influence, and a reach that stretches across continents. The Indian diaspora—over 32 million strong—has outgrown the image of being a distant echo of the homeland. It has become a dynamic force: one that whispers in corridors of power, finances movements, builds narratives, and reshapes how the nation perceives itself.
From the gleaming towers of Silicon Valley to the parliamentary benches in London, Ottawa, and beyond, the sons and daughters of India have ascended. Their triumphs—inscribed in technology, finance, academia, and diplomacy—are now inseparable from India’s global identity. When a CEO of Indian origin lauds India’s digital transformation, the words carry more conviction than any official statement. When diaspora collectives rally behind causes—be it climate responsibility or electoral reform—they bring resources, credibility, and global attention.
